ZION concept car design

Im new here,, hehe

I do concept car design, this is one of my new rides.


-

-


about the design


been working it for about 3 weeks or so, but only about an hour a nice messing with materials, modeling took about 8 hours or so.

this project is just personal.

its mid engine car, (rear placement)

the scoop on the front,, the mouth pick the air up and filters it through a radiator in the mouth cooling oil for the dry sump motor, it pumps the fluid from the from the front to the rear and uses tanks that store the fluid for lower center of gravity and wieght ballence.

after the air exits the front mouth it exits thru the channel on the hood then flows over the top of the car.

the small inlet on the nose is for interior cooling.

the side vents are motor cooling for a air cooled motor that needs no radiator also for the rear disc breaks for cooling.

the rear deck with all the steps will let out some of the air pressure inside the motor cavity and also vents on the main tail plate where the tail lights are placed

the rear deck with be fiber glass or some other material that will be transpartent. with another window inide there looking past the motor bay.

look at a ferrari f40 and a FORD GT40 and you'll understand where I was going with this.

also the vents and slots on the side behind the front tire is for pressure release around the tires and break cooling, there are 2 slots in the front by the fog lights that are channeled to the breaks.

that about how all these types of cars work... look as a Saleen s7 also great car that moves me. =D

Yanik, you caught me,, hehe, Yeah thats a problem I didn't notice till too late, but liked the design so much I kept going.

Its all just max5 no pluggins, Light Tracer with Skylight, background is a Floating point Tiff and the skylight is linked to that also, giving the HDRI effect. I used HDR Shop to convert the HDR files to TIF.
